Bipedalism - evolutionary mistake?
While two feet may be imperative for walking, skiing has suffered too long from the oppression of two legged nonsense. The ability to widen a stance or take a stride has no relevance to a monoskier.

This weakness prompted Igor Ridnovic to invent the world's first Mono Boot. This unique solution is based on a simple concept - one larger boot replaces traditional left and right alpine boots.

One giant step for monoskiing
Mono Boot is here to set the record straight - it is a unique platform that connects you to the monoski like no other equipment before. It proves to other skiers that when you monoski you mean business - Mono Boot is taking monoskiing in to the 21st century in one giant step.

High spec design and futuristic style
The fabrication of Mono Boot was a technologically sophisticated process. High density urethane foam was carved according to computer CAD measurements. Layers of specially formulated fiberglass were added over lightweight core for structural strength with layers of scratch resistant gel coat for glossy finish.

The Monopant

Form, function and fashion too
The folks from Mono Boot have also developed the Monopant, taking the plural out of pants. This single sleeve pant is a unique garment tailored to address the specific needs of monoskiers, with a radical departure from tracitional outerwear by fusing two leggings into one providing exceptional warmth and comfort, adding a touch of invaluable style to the fashion deprived monocommunity.
